Understanding the Specifications
To grasp the concept of speed in relation to the 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ike, it’s essential to understand what each of these specifications means. The 48V refers to the voltage of the battery, which is a measure of the electric potential difference. A higher voltage generally means more power. The 13Ah (Ampere-hours) indicates the battery’s capacity, essentially how long the battery will last. Lastly, the 1000W represents the power of the motor, which directly influences the bike’s speed and acceleration.
The Role of Voltage, Capacity, and Power in Speed
The interplay between voltage, capacity, and power is crucial in determining the bike’s performance. A higher voltage system, like the 48V in this case, can support faster speeds due to its ability to supply more power to the motor. However, the actual speed achievable also depends on the efficiency of the motor, the weight of the bike and rider, and the terrain on which the bike is being ridden. The 13Ah capacity ensures that the bike can run for a considerable distance on a single charge, but it doesn’t directly dictate the speed. The 1000W motor, being the powerhouse behind the bike’s movement, is what actually drives the speed, enabling quicker starts and potentially higher top speeds.

Factors Influencing Speed
Several factors can influence the speed of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ike. Understanding these factors is crucial for riders who want to optimize their bike’s performance.
Terrain and Rider Weight
- Terrain: Riding uphill, on sandy trails, or through dense grass can significantly reduce the bike’s speed due to increased resistance. In contrast, riding on flat, paved surfaces can help achieve higher speeds.
- Rider Weight: The weight of the rider, along with any additional cargo, affects the bike’s speed. Lighter riders may achieve slightly higher speeds compared to heavier riders due to less energy being required to move the overall weight.
Aerodynamics and Rolling Resistance
- Aerodynamics: While not as crucial for lower-speed electric bikes, aerodynamics can play a role in achieving higher speeds. The bike’s design and the rider’s position can influence air resistance, affecting the bike’s ability to cut through the air efficiently.
- Rolling Resistance: The tires and their inflation, as well as the surface on which the bike is riding, contribute to rolling resistance. Lower rolling resistance, through the use of efficient tires and proper inflation, can help in achieving and maintaining higher speeds.
Estimated Speeds and Performance
Given the specifications of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ike, estimated top speeds can vary but generally fall within the range of 25-35 mph (40-56 km/h), depending on the factors mentioned above. However, some high-performance models, especially those designed for off-road use or with advanced gearing systems, might achieve speeds of up to 40 mph (64 km/h) or slightly higher under ideal conditions.

What factors affect the top speed of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ike?
The top speed of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ike is influenced by several factors, including the bike’s overall design, the rider’s weight, and the terrain. The design of the bike, such as the gearing, wheel size, and tire type, can significantly impact its top speed. For instance, a bike with a high gear ratio and large wheels can achieve higher speeds than one with a low gear ratio and smaller wheels. Additionally, the rider’s weight plays a role, as a heavier rider will generally reduce the bike’s top speed due to increased energy consumption.
Other factors that can affect the top speed of the 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ike include the terrain, wind resistance, and battery charge level. Riding uphill or into a headwind can significantly reduce the bike’s top speed, while a fully charged battery can help maintain higher speeds. Furthermore, the bike’s electronic speed limiters or governors may also restrict the top speed to ensure safety and compliance with local regulations. It is essential to consider these factors when evaluating the performance of the 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ike and to always follow safe riding practices.

How does the range of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ike compare to other electric bikes on the market?
The range of a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ike is generally comparable to other high-performance electric bikes on the market. The 13Ah battery capacity provides a reasonable range, typically between 40-80 km, depending on the terrain, rider weight, and assist level. While some electric bikes may offer longer ranges, often up to 100-150 km or more, these models often come with larger batteries, more efficient motors, or advanced power management systems.
In comparison to other electric bikes with similar specifications, the 48V 13Ah 1000W model offers a competitive range. However, the actual range achieved will depend on various factors, including the rider’s behavior, terrain, and environmental conditions. To maximize the range of the bike, riders can adopt strategies such as using the assist mode judiciously, maintaining a moderate pace, and ensuring the bike is properly maintained. Additionally, the range can be extended by using regenerative braking, which captures some of the kinetic energy and feeds it back into the battery.

How do I maintain and care for my 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ike to ensure optimal performance and longevity?
To maintain and care for a 48V 13Ah 1000W electric bike, regular checks and maintenance are essential to ensure optimal performance and longevity. This includes inspecting the tires, brakes, and chain or belt drive regularly, as well as lubricating moving parts and tightening loose bolts and screws. The battery should be charged and discharged properly, avoiding extreme temperatures and deep discharges, which can reduce its lifespan.
Additionally, the bike’s electrical systems, such as the motor, controller, and wiring, should be inspected and maintained according to the manufacturer’s recommendations. This may include updating software or firmware, cleaning connectors and contacts, and replacing worn or damaged components. Riders should also store the bike in a dry, secure location, protected from the elements and potential theft.
